CLA is currently seeking a Tax Senior Associate to join our Greater Carolinas Tax practice.

How you’ll create opportunities in this Tax Senior Associate role:

  • Prepare, supervise, and review individual, C corporation, S corporation, and partnership engagements.
  • Partner with clients to provide customized tax advisory services and work closely with other tax team members to identify and research complex tax issues.
  • Focus on engagement management and operational excellence.
  • Develop and train team members to help them build inspired careers.
  • Expand your technical and professional knowledge through greater exposure to client interactions, regular self-study, and training opportunities.
  • Get the opportunity to work with many great clients

What you will need:

  • You have a Bachelor's Deg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
  • You have an active CPA license or are eligible to sit for the CPA exams and meet the 150-credit requirement to obtain a CPA license
  • You have at least 2 years’ experience as an associate in public accounting.

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
